Danish Smalls Klejner


This cookie dough is rolled out thin, cut into diamonds, slashed in the center, and twisted into a knot. Some call them lover's knots.""

Steps


In the work bowl of the food processor with the steel blade in place , or in a mixing bowl , combine the flour , sugar , and baking powder.
Slice the butter and add to the dry ingredients.
Process or blend until the mixture resembles coarse crumbs.
Add 5 tablespoons of cream , egg , and cardamom and mix until a dough forms.
Add more cream if necessary to moisten the dough.
Chill 30 minutes.
On a lightly floured board , roll dough out to 1 / 8-inch thickness and cut into strips about 1 1 / 4 inches wide.
Cut the strips diagonally into diamonds about 3 1 / 2 inches long.
Make a lengthwise slash through the center of each with the point of a knife.
Pull one end of the piece through the slash to form a half-knot.
Heat fat to 375 f.
Drop knots into the fat and cook until golden on both sides , turning once or twice.
Remove from fat and drain on paper toweling.
Dust with powdered sugar.
Store in an airtight tin in a cool place makes about 60 cookies.

Ingredients


all-purpose flour, sugar, baking powder, butter, heavy whipping cream, egg, cardamom seed, oil, powdered sugar
